What Is an Ecommerce Order Management System (OMS)?
An OMS is software that tracks and manages an order from the moment a customer clicks "buy" through delivery and, if needed, returns. It's the system that answers: What was ordered? Is it in stock? Which warehouse ships it? Has it shipped? Did the customer get it?
Rather than managing each channel separately, an OMS syncs orders from Shopify, Amazon, Walmart, and wholesale accounts into one dashboard. Shopify describes this as a digital tool that tracks sales, orders, inventory, and fulfillment, streamlining everything from order receipt through delivery.
It acts as the control layer connecting storefronts, inventory, warehouses, and shipping carriers. Without that layer, each system stays in its own silo—and teams start hitting oversells, duplicate shipments, and delayed orders.

How Does an Ecommerce OMS Work? (The Order Lifecycle)
An OMS orchestrates six connected stages, with system decisions often completing in seconds.
- Order placement: A customer checks out, and the system instantly checks inventory to confirm the item is available.
- Validation and payment: The OMS verifies payment, captures customer data, and screens for basic fraud signals.
- Routing and sourcing: The system decides which warehouse or fulfillment node should ship the order, based on proximity, stock levels, and cost.
- Pick, pack, and ship: Warehouse staff pick and pack the order while the OMS generates shipping labels and selects a carrier.
- Tracking and notifications: Customers get automatic updates as the package moves, right through delivery confirmation.
- Returns and refunds: If the item comes back, the OMS processes the refund and feeds inventory data back into the system.

Core Features to Look For in an Ecommerce OMS
When you compare platforms, focus on four areas: order consolidation, live inventory, automation, and reporting. Each one affects fulfillment speed, stock accuracy, and margin.
Centralized Multi-Channel Order Management
A single dashboard consolidates orders from marketplaces, your webstore, and wholesale accounts. No more logging into five different backends to see what's happening.
Real-Time Inventory Synchronization
This is where most brands bleed money. Shopify defines overselling as selling more units than you have on hand, driven largely by missing real-time updates and manual counts across separate platforms. A capable OMS updates stock levels instantly across every channel, preventing both stockouts and oversells.
Automation and Workflow Rules
- Routes orders to the nearest or most cost-effective warehouse
- Handles backorders without manual intervention
- Flags fraud and holds payments based on your rules
- Eliminates manual data entry between systems
Reporting, Forecasting, and Integrations
Connections to accounting, shipping carriers, and CRM tools matter as much as the order features themselves. Prioritize:
- Accounting, carrier, and CRM integrations (native or API)
- Demand forecasting from historical order data
- Alerts that surface overstock and stockout risk early

OMS vs. ERP vs. WMS vs. CRM: What's the Difference?
This is where most brands get confused. All four systems touch orders in some way, but they solve different problems.
| System | What it actually manages |
|---|---|
| OMS | Order lifecycle: capture, routing, fulfillment, tracking, returns |
| ERP | Company-wide resources: finance, accounting, procurement, HR |
| WMS | Warehouse floor execution: bin locations, picking paths, staff workflows |
| CRM | Customer relationships: communication history, lead tracking, support |
OMS owns the order lifecycle from capture through returns. It routes work to other systems and keeps status, inventory promises, and exceptions in sync—without replacing ERP, WMS, or CRM.
ERP manages the business at large. NetSuite describes it as integrating financials, inventory, CRM, and ecommerce into one system of record. An OMS often plugs into an ERP rather than replacing it.
WMS lives inside the four walls of your warehouse. It handles bin management, staff picking routes, and barcode scanning. A typical WMS covers receiving, put-away, packing, dispatch, and cycle counting—the physical execution layer an OMS depends on but doesn't perform itself.
CRM is not the same thing as OMS, despite the overlap in customer data. A CRM tracks relationships and communication history; an OMS tracks transactional order data. They integrate well together, but one doesn't substitute for the other.
Put simply: OMS orchestrates the order. ERP plans the resources. WMS executes the warehouse work. CRM manages the relationship.

Why Ecommerce Brands Need an OMS: Key Benefits
An OMS pays for itself by cutting operational waste and protecting the delivery experience that drives repeat purchases. The gains show up in three places.
Fewer fulfillment errors. Automated routing and real-time inventory checks remove the manual handoffs where mistakes creep in. Teams typically see:
- Fewer canceled orders from inventory mismatches
- Faster order-to-ship times through automated routing
Stronger customer retention. Delivery experience directly shapes repeat-purchase behavior. A 2023 Modern Retail survey found 85% of online shoppers wouldn't reorder after a bad delivery experience, and 30% said they were unlikely to repurchase after a late order.
Separately, Digital Commerce 360 reported that 68% of consumers rank shipping speed among their top five purchase factors. Self-service tracking helps too—customers check status themselves, which cuts support tickets.

Scalability without headcount growth. Adding a new sales channel shouldn't mean hiring another ops person to babysit spreadsheets. An OMS absorbs that complexity through automation instead.
How to Choose the Right OMS for Your Ecommerce Business
There's no universal "best" OMS. The right fit depends on a handful of practical factors:
- Business size and channel complexity — A single-storefront seller has different needs than a brand running Shopify, Amazon, and wholesale simultaneously.
- Integration depth — Check how well the OMS connects to your existing storefronts, carriers, and accounting software before committing.
- Ease of use and support — A powerful system nobody on your team can operate isn't actually powerful.
- Vendor onboarding — Ask how long implementation typically takes and what support looks like post-launch.
Pricing varies widely and is usually quote-based rather than a flat monthly fee. Entry-tier platforms scale by order volume and SKU count, while enterprise platforms price based on fulfillment nodes and integration depth. Get quotes based on your actual order volume, not published list prices.
An OMS improves fulfillment; it does not create demand. Backend software only pays off when real order volume supports it.

Frequently Asked Questions
What is the difference between an OMS and an ERP?
An ERP handles company-wide resource and financial planning, including accounting, procurement, and HR. An OMS specializes in managing the order lifecycle from purchase through delivery.
Is an OMS the same as a CRM?
No. A CRM manages customer relationship data and communication history, while an OMS manages transactional order processing. The two systems integrate well but serve different purposes.
What does OMS stand for in ecommerce?
OMS stands for Order Management System. It's software that tracks and automates every order from purchase through delivery and returns.
What is the difference between an OMS and a WMS?
An OMS manages the order lifecycle across sales channels, while a WMS handles physical warehouse execution like bin locations and picking paths. They typically work together.
Do small ecommerce businesses need an OMS?
Single-channel, low-volume sellers can often manage manually for a while. Once you add channels or order volume grows, an OMS becomes essential to avoid oversells and shipping errors.
How much does an ecommerce OMS cost?
Pricing ranges from free or low-cost entry-level tools to enterprise platforms priced by order volume and fulfillment nodes. Most vendors require a custom quote rather than publishing flat rates.
